## v3.2.0 — Key rotation

Reviewer note: this release rotates the signing key used for Profilon's shard-migration manifests. All twelve user-profile shards now verify manifests against the new key; the old one remains trusted for read-only replays until the deprecation window closes. Please confirm the verification path in the migrator matches. The replacement signing key appears immediately below.

rollout seal: bky9_2369ZXVnu

## Artifact Signing — SDK Parity Notes (Weekly Sync)

Kestrel SDK for Android reached parity with the Swift client this sprint: offline queueing, batched telemetry, and retry semantics now match. Both SDKs ship as signed artifacts from the same pipeline. Remaining gap: background sync throttling, targeted next sprint. Verify both release bundles before tagging. Both artifacts validate against the shared signing key below.

signing key of kawig-fafog = bky19_6Fypv1qws7J8qJtaYjX

**09:47** — Export service on Quillbook spreadsheets began exceeding its memory ceiling during multi-sheet XLSX generation. **09:52** — Pods restarted by the supervisor; exports queued. **10:14** — Rollback to the prior streaming writer completed and memory returned to baseline. The rollback artifact the release manager should pin is identified by the token below.

build token for tajeg-bajep: htk14_409ba9df6b8acb